expand the following expression, and combine any like terms:
$(x + 7)^2 - (x - 3)^2$
there should be no parentheses left in your answer.

Step1: Expand the squares using \((a+b)^2 = a^2 + 2ab + b^2\) and \((a - b)^2 = a^2 - 2ab + b^2\)
\((x + 7)^2 = x^2 + 14x + 49\)
\((x - 3)^2 = x^2 - 6x + 9\)
Step2: Substitute the expanded forms into the original expression
\((x^2 + 14x + 49) - (x^2 - 6x + 9)\)
Step3: Distribute the negative sign
\(x^2 + 14x + 49 - x^2 + 6x - 9\)
Step4: Combine like terms
\((x^2 - x^2) + (14x + 6x) + (49 - 9) = 20x + 40\)
